WebThe break-in process for new brakes is called “bedding.”. It involves the controlled heating up and cooling down of brakes to improve braking performance. WebMar 26, 2024 · Step 5: Remove Rear Rotors (Depress E-Brake) Make sure your E Brake is not pressed down. The E brake acts like a drum brake on the 5th Gen 4Runner. When the E brake is pressed, the pads push out and into the rotor. This causes the E brake pads and rotors to lock up. WebA worn Disc Brake Rotor (Rear) might lead to weak braking performance and longer braking distances, so fast replacement is important. Usually, it's recommended you replace rotors in pairs so the braking power remains balanced. Your Nissan Disc Brake Rotor (Rear)s can be replaced at home with the correct tools and training.
